How Pool Leak Water Removal Works
When you call us, our team will send a technician to assess the situation and identify the source of the leak.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ect even the smallest leaks and create a customized plan to fix them.
Step 1: Leak Detection
We’ll use advanced equipment to detect the source of the leak and find out the extent of the damage. This typically takes 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the pool and the complexity of the leak.
Step 2: Leak Repair
Once we’ve identified the leak, our technician will repair or replace the damaged area. This may involve replacing a cracked pipe, repairing a faulty valve, or applying a specialized sealant to prevent further leaks.
Step 3: Water Removal
After the leak is fixed, we’ll remove any standing water from the pool and surrounding areas. This is crucial to prevent further damage and ensure the area is safe for you and your family.
Step 4: Drying and Restoration
Finally,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ry the area and restore it to its original condition. This may involve using dehumidifiers, fans, and other equipment to speed up the drying process.

How do I prevent pool leaks?
Preventing pool leaks needs regular maintenance and inspections. We recommend checking your pool regularly for signs of leaks, such as unusual sounds or water stains, and addressing any issues quickly. You should also consider having your pool inspected annually by a professional to catch any potential problems before they become major issues.
